Lifelong Fremont County resident, Clyde Franklin Stagner, 88, passed on March 15, 2018 at Wind River Healthcare in Riverton, WY.

He was born on January 12, 1929 in Fort Washakie, WY, son of Benjamin Franklin and Martha (LeClair) Stagner.

Clyde attended grade school in Fort Washakie and later graduated from Fremont County Vocational High School in 1948.

Mr. Stagner married Darlene Litchfield in 1969. She passed away August 2, 2001. On December 14, 2002, Clyde married Betty (Cliame) Willenbrecht at the Neighborhood Alliance Church in Riverton.

Clyde was a member of the United Baptist Church, AA, and was the director of Alcohol Rehabilitation program on the reservation. He was also a proud member of the Shoshone Tribe. His grandfather was adopted by Chief Washakie.

Mr. Stagner was a very successful business owner for 27 years, running the West Route Trading Post.

He enjoyed collecting trains, landscaping the flower garden, decorating for Christmas and had a knack for watch repair.

Survivors include his wife Betty of Riverton; children, Franklin Sheets of Evanston, WY, Bonnie Smerud of Bemiji, Minn, Dreama Gentry of Phoenix, AZ, Louise Ash of Sheridan, WY, H. Dean Willenbrecht of Riverton and Scott Willenbrecht of Riverton; numerous grand and great grandchildren; sister, Lenore Henan.

He was preceded in death by his parents, first wife, Darlene; brothers, Benjamin Stagner and Fred Harris and son-in-law, Greg Smerud.
